![]() | DRAGOSLAV AVRAMOVIĆ |
International Bank for Trade and Development in Washington, economist (1953–1977); adviser to the secretary-general of UN Conference for Trade and Development (UNCTAD) (1980−1984); director of the Secretariat and a member of an Independent International Commission for Development Issues (Brandt Commission) (1988); economic adviser of the Bank of Credit and Commerce International (1984−1989); NBY governor (1994−1996)
Membership of SASA: Department of Social Sciences; corresponding member from 27 October 1994
Accession speech: Reconstruction of the Monetary System and Economic Revival of Yugoslavia: Analysis, Outcomes and Problems, 1994. Glas/SANU. Department of Social Sciences, 367, 27(1995) 3−50.
Biography, bibliography: SANU Godišnjak 101 (1995) 601−607.
Awards and recognitions: Recognition of achievement of the Association of the Pensioners, Plaque and medal of the Union of War Veterans of Yugoslavia, 1994; Award of Yugoslav Authors Agency, 1994.
Obituary: SANU Godišnjak 108 (2002) 479−480 (I. Maksimović); also: Glas/SANU. Department of Social Sciences. 393, 29 (2002)153−156.
